How many Goldfinch coins are in circulation, and what is the maximum supply?
Goldfinch has a circulating supply of approximately 93.43 million GFI, with a maximum supply of about 114.29 million GFI. This means a substantial portion of the total supply is already available in the market, with a cap that limits long-term inflation. The difference between circulating and max supply provides insight into potential future token issuance. For traders, this can influence scarcity and price dynamics, especially if the project introduces further distribution events or staking rewards. Always check the latest on-chain data from reliable trackers to confirm current figures.
